As an important member of our interdisciplinary team, the RN delivers quality care to patients while doing oversight to CMAs on staff.

Job Type: Full-time, You will be responsible for providing support to the Pediatricians to ensure efficient operation of the clinic and providing the best in patient care.
DUTIES
· Assist patient to exam room and perform vitals, preliminary health any required testing/screening
· Efficiently maintain patient flow in accordance with provider’s schedule and time demands
· Manage multiple tasks effectively and efficiently in a fast-paced environment
· Efficiently manage task lists in EHR (EPIC) by reviewing, following up, and completing assigned tasks
· Assist providers when appropriate during treatment, examination, and testing of patients
· Accurately and efficiently chart patient information in EHR per documentation guidelines
· Provide comprehensive, age-appropriate care to patients
· Collaborate with providers, nursing and front office staff to promote a cohesive team environment
· Provide phone triage service to parents using protocol-based process
· Promote healthy practices and disease prevention
· Seek supervision and consultation when needed
· Act as an advocate for patients and family
· Complete pharmacy refills and clinical forms
· Arrange for outside lab work, testing, radiology, hospital admissions, and referrals
· Follow up regarding labs, test results, and other required patient/parent communication
· Complete all EHR orders and nurse end of day check list
· Stock exam rooms and nursing areas with necessary supplies and materials
· Maintain professional knowledge and clinical skills & participate in committees as requested
· Maintain patient confidentiality
· Other duties as assigned
E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E
· RN or LPN, licensure in state of Colorado required
· Two or more years’ experience preferred
· BLS for healthcare providers/CPR certification required
· Pediatric experience preferred
